First internship on Stripe's Observability team, building cost-attribution tooling for the company's Prometheus platform. Built a self-service tool that attributed each team's Prometheus metrics and exposed their cost in a UI, so teams could prune their own expensive, high-cardinality metrics instead of the observability team manually hunting them down and chasing each owner. Adopted across teams and driving recurring annual cloud savings — realized before the internship even ended.
